Early Years Foundation Stage Curriculum

Our Early Years provision has three key parts to it.

Rainbows - Our Rainbows provision enables 2 year olds a 15 hour provision with us, which is teacher led.

Nursery - This provides our 30 hours EYFS provision which is teacher led.

Reception - Children move into Reception class after being in Nursery, where they continue to access our EYFS to ensure that they are ready for their next steps in education, key stage 1. This is taught by our Early Years lead teacher.

Throughout their time in our Early Years provision, our children are supported to be happy, safe and cared for.  As a result of the well-planned, effectively delivered, exciting and engaging learning opportunities, our children leave EYFS ready for key stage 1!
